If you want to continue the family worship fun, but don’t know where to go from here, here are some suggestions…
- Follow me on Pinterest. I have boards for several books of the Bible. Each board has several activities for that book. All books of the Bible should be represented within the next year.
- Find a favorite children’s Bible and read it cover to cover. Make sure you throw in reading straight from the Bible as well. We like to compare the different versions of the stories.
- Turn on some YouTube and worship. A variety of worship videos are right at your fingertips.
